3 de noviembre de 2025
Los administradores de bases de datos a menudo caen en trampas comunes cuando diagnostican problemas de rendimiento de PostgreSQL. Esta guía experta desglosa los cinco principales escollos evitables relacionados con la salud de la base de datos. Aprenda cómo optimizar la indexación para eliminar las exploraciones secuenciales, ajustar parámetros de memoria cruciales como `shared_buffers` y `work_mem`, administrar Autovacuum para la prevención de la hinchazón de datos, identificar y terminar consultas descontroladas usando `pg_stat_activity`, e implementar una configuración efectiva de Write-Ahead Logging (WAL) para garantizar la estabilidad y prevenir tiempos de inactividad inesperados.
Aprenda a solucionar problemas y gestionar la generación excesiva de registros Write-Ahead Log (WAL) en PostgreSQL. Esta guía cubre las causas comunes de alta actividad WAL, como operaciones masivas y problemas de replicación, y proporciona soluciones prácticas para configurar el archivo WAL, gestionar los slots de replicación y prevenir el agotamiento del espacio en disco. Lectura esencial para administradores de PostgreSQL enfocados en la estabilidad y la utilización eficiente del espacio en disco.
Domina la contención de bloqueos y los interbloqueos en PostgreSQL. Aprende a usar `pg_locks` para identificar sesiones bloqueantes, analiza escenarios comunes de interbloqueo y descubre técnicas prácticas como el ordenamiento consistente de transacciones y consultas optimizadas para prevenir y resolver estos problemas críticos de la base de datos. Asegura operaciones de PostgreSQL más fluidas y eficientes.
Domine el rendimiento de PostgreSQL conquistando la hinchazón de la base de datos. Esta guía explica cómo MVCC causa tuplas muertas, cómo detectar la hinchazón acumulada usando estadísticas del sistema y proporciona soluciones prácticas. Conozca las diferencias críticas entre VACUUM estándar, las implicaciones de bloqueo de VACUUM FULL y cómo usar de forma segura herramientas avanzadas como pg_repack para el mantenimiento de tablas en línea y la recuperación de espacio.
Esta guía completa proporciona una metodología paso a paso para depurar consultas lentas de PostgreSQL. Aprenda a identificar cuellos de botella de rendimiento utilizando `pg_stat_statements`, analice planes de ejecución en detalle con `EXPLAIN ANALYZE` y aplique correcciones específicas para la indexación, la optimización de la memoria y la reescritura de consultas para optimizar el rendimiento de la base de datos de manera eficiente.
Domina el arte de depurar problemas en clústeres de Elasticsearch con esta guía completa. Aprende a utilizar herramientas esenciales como las API `_cat`, `_cluster/allocation/explain` y un análisis detallado de los registros para diagnosticar problemas que van desde el estado `red` del clúster hasta un alto uso de memoria. Este artículo proporciona ejemplos prácticos, explica el diagnóstico de la JVM y destaca la importancia de la monitorización proactiva. Equípate con habilidades de diagnóstico cruciales para mantener clústeres de Elasticsearch sanos y de alto rendimiento, asegurando la estabilidad y un rendimiento de búsqueda óptimo.
Desbloquea el rendimiento óptimo de Elasticsearch dominando la configuración del tamaño del heap de la JVM. Esta guía completa explica el papel fundamental de la asignación de memoria en la estabilidad del clúster y la velocidad de las consultas, detallando la 'regla del 50%' y la importancia de los punteros comprimidos. Aprende pasos prácticos para configurar `Xms` y `Xmx` en `jvm.options`, técnicas de monitoreo efectivas con las APIs de Elasticsearch y Kibana, y las mejores prácticas esenciales como prevenir el swapping. Evita interrupciones y aumenta la eficiencia con conocimientos prácticos y consejos de resolución de problemas para inconvenientes comunes relacionados con el heap.
¿Estás lidiando con errores de 'permiso denegado' en Ansible? Este artículo desmitifica el mecanismo `become` de Ansible y su integración con `sudo` para la escalada de privilegios. Aprende a configurar correctamente los ajustes de `become` en `ansible.cfg`, playbooks e inventario, asegurándote de que tu `ansible_user` tenga los derechos `sudo` necesarios en los hosts de destino. Descubre ejemplos prácticos, manejo seguro de contraseñas con Ansible Vault y consejos efectivos de resolución de problemas para diagnosticar y solucionar problemas comunes de escalada de privilegios, garantizando que tus playbooks de Ansible se ejecuten de forma fluida y segura.
Solucione problemas comunes de Ansible, como tareas que informan cambios no deseados o fallos en la recopilación de hechos. Esta guía cubre causas relacionadas con permisos de archivos, 'handlers', lógica condicional, problemas de conexión y problemas del intérprete de Python. Aprenda soluciones prácticas y ejemplos para garantizar que su automatización de Ansible sea confiable y predecible.
Deja de adivinar por qué tus scripts de shell fallan en Ansible. Esta guía práctica se centra en dominar las técnicas necesarias para depurar la ejecución de comandos externos. Aprende a capturar el error estándar y los códigos de retorno utilizando la palabra clave `register`, a inspeccionar la salida con el módulo `debug` y a utilizar la crucial condición `failed_when`. Implementa lógica de fallo personalizada para manejar escenarios complejos donde los comandos devuelven un código de salida cero a pesar de producir errores lógicos, asegurando playbooks fiables e idempotentes.
Domine el desarrollo de playbooks de Ansible abordando errores comunes de sintaxis YAML. Esta guía ofrece explicaciones claras y soluciones prácticas para problemas de sangría, uso incorrecto de dos puntos y guiones, problemas de comillas y formato de escalares de bloque. Aprenda a prevenir fallos frustrantes de los playbooks con herramientas de validación esenciales como \`ansible-lint\` y \`--syntax-check\`, y adopte las mejores prácticas para escribir código Ansible robusto y legible.
Esta guía experta proporciona un enfoque sistemático para solucionar problemas comunes de conexión SSH al ejecutar playbooks de Ansible. Aprenda a aprovechar la verbosidad máxima (`-vvv`) para el diagnóstico, resolver errores de autenticación relacionados con claves privadas y permisos, solucionar problemas de `Host key verification failed` (verificación de clave de host fallida) y diagnosticar bloqueos de red. Pasos prácticos y ejemplos de línea de comandos aseguran que pueda aislar y resolver rápidamente la causa raíz de los tiempos de espera de conexión y los mensajes de permiso denegado, restaurando la automatización confiable.